Beschreibung:

NAPOLEON I (Emperor of the French, 1805-1821). Document signed ('Napo'), Vilna, 11 July 1812 , authorising a single voyage to trade with England of the French ship 'Emmanuel' from Dieppe, printed with manuscript insertions, one page, 2° (480 x 350mm) , countersigned by four officials, blind-stamped Imperial seal, (small tears in creases), framed and glazed. Signed at the Imperial Headquarters at Vilna during the French invasion of Russia, this document authorises the export of various fabrics, chanpagne, porcelain etc. 'provenant de manufacture de notre Empire', and to import 'Riz, bled ou farine, et de matière d'or & d'argent, monnoye', and various other commodities.
